WebHere's and easier way: When the first true leaves appear, snip off the extra seedlings at the soil line. You'll be left with only as many seedlings as you need. More Tips. Don't seed too thickly. Two to three seeds per pot is sufficient. Some gardeners carefully separate the seedlings and replant the extras in other pots. WebIf there is more than one seedling in your container, gently tease them apart for repotting. Place them in the new pot, lightly tamping the soil. Have a stack of labels ready to go and give each pot a fresh tag. Web30 sept. 2024 · These seedlings are ready to be potted up into 3 inch pots. Why you should be potting up seedlings Too many seedlings in one cell. One common reason you … WebSeedlings, and all plants for that matter will generally grow larger when they have more space. When we sow seeds, we generally sow more than one. This often results in several seedlings in a pot or cell. In order for the seedling to grow and thrive, we should thin or separate and pot-up the seedlings into larger pots.

This will ensure that the plants have enough room to grow and will not become overcrowded. george gilder wealth and poverty pdfWeb28 oct. 2024 · A single basil plant needs a container that is at least two gallons and 8-10 inches deep. If you are planning on growing two plants together, you will want a pot that is at least four gallons. For window planters that will grow multiple plants, look for one that is at least 8” high x 6” wide x 3’ long. george gillow organistWeb10 feb. 2024 · Transplanting from Pot to Soil in 10 Steps.
